here is a fixed version of the dma that mike and sam and peter and sys trader all worked on. now it can be set to 14 zerolag 1 adx for the sharky consolidation plots so have fun and enjoy...sharky
DELETE THE OLD ONE OUT OF YOUR NINJATRADER BEFORE YOU DOWNLOAD THIS ONE!!!!!!!!!!!!!!!!!!
This is a simple indicator, which detects new highs and lows. The highs and lows can be shown both as paintbars or as diamonds.
The definition of a new high can be either based on the bar high or the bar close. A new high based on the bar high is the highest high over the lookback period. A new high based on the bar close is the highest close over the lookback period. The same logic is applied to new lows, which can also be calculated from the bar lows or the bar closes.
With default settings the bar detects new 89-bar highs and lows.
The indicator works on both candlesticks and OHLC bars.
Update August 10, 2013: New highs and lows can be either based on high/low or on the close of the current bar. Highs and lows can be either shown as paintbars or as diamonds. Efficiency of algorithm improved.
October 10th, 2011
Size: 3.79 KB
Downloaded: 336 times
1011
Vegas
Updated with V2a, corrected only the channel type names (for technical correctness).. Donchian Channel is the Highest/Lowest for a period, which produces a boxy-looking channel.. that's my favourite (google Donchain system). i don't know a technical term for the channel when you take an EMA of highest/lowest which produces a curvy-type channel, so i refer to it as DonchianEMA. the rest is the same .. no calculation changes...
Here's a "Swiss Army Knife" study for fellow ToS'ers .. big thank you to my good forum friend, HGuru, for helping me complete this ...
this is a many-in-1 study, that provides a choice of price channel of many that are commonly used (Keltner, Highest/Lowest, Elder, Keltner, Bollinger..etc), and provide 2 types of signals, based on momentum of 2 EMA lengths of price (Length & Fast_Length):
1 - the primary Momentum signal is based on the main length you set in the study, and is reflected in the color of the price channel itself (green = Up = go Long, red = Down = go short, yellow = retrace or "in-transition")
(pls remember this is momentum and not trend .. though the study has the word "Trender" in the name)
2 - the secondary signal is based on momentum of the fast length EMA. and is only Up or Down. (i would usually take Up position in a green channel or down position in Red channels, so maintain direction with the primary momentum)
there are many other settings we built-into the study to play with and customize for improved visualization. better visual = better decision.. you see in the screenclip how many "personalities" we can get with different options. from settings you can do anything from hiding all elements and leaving only the secondary signals, to fully using it as your trading system, if your system is built around ATR or BB, with the added benefit of the momentum signal. you can combine with other studies you have (i'd suggest a trend following study) for a compact system that won't require lower plots (beside volume if you need it).
the calculation/CPU load this study requires isn't that much, even though it looks packed.
Settings to change length, Fast, Channel Type, the factor for the channel (for BB this would be the StDev, for Keltner the ATR factor, for Shifted EMA's the percentage...etc) - Hide the channel shading, hide/show the lines (the EMA's, the mid-channel, channel bands..etc)
there's an aggressiveness factor built in that we can set - basically this is like saying, "if the Fast Trend is decreasing and becomes less than 10%, this is as good as a negative momentum, and i want to trigger a signal to go short". Leave at 0 until you test this in your own setup and get comfortable with it.
the code is commented, and i'd ask to please keep this study only within BMT as it took a lot of work.
This indicator downloads news from forexfactory and display's it on your chart.
News is displayed in the upper left corner and is also shown as vertical lines on your chart.
You can choose if you want to show low, medium and/or high impact news
The time used is GMT. you can set a time offset in hours to adjust it to your own timezone
Furthermore you can ignore news for specific currencies (see the forex calendar). e.g. NZD will hide any NZD related news
30-10-2018: v1.1
- added option to hide the topleft table
- fixed bug that newsindicator disappeared after restarting ninja
September 28th, 2018
Size: 3.32 KB
Downloaded: 1450 times
1998
erwinbeckers
There is a much better news indicator available that automatically downloads the news items. Please use that one.
I always forget to stand aside for news so I wrote this little indicator to remind me. It draws a vertical line and plays a wav file. You can set up to 10 times, so you can set it for example 10 minutes before the news and 10 minutes after (Time0 & Time1 for the first news alert). This lets you have 10 single news alerts or 5 news items with start and stop alerts. Leave any times you don't need set to 0 and they're ignored.
I have 1 idea for enhancement: Download the day's news releases from the internet automatically. This is at the edge of my Ninjatrader programming ability but if someone is interested in helping I can provide code to download a web page via HTTP. Parsing it is the problem.
NewsAlerts is a helper indicator in that you must find out the news items for the day and configure the indicator with those news items. I use jtEconNews2a configured so it alerts me. However, I find that I forget about the news. So, I wrote this indicator to display a message prior to the news item and leaving the message on the price panel so I don' t forget about it. You can add the news items each morning before you start trading and they will clear after the news item expires. You can configure 3 news items. So, if there are several news items at the same time, just configure one item. That about covers it. I hope you find it as useful as I do.
November 18th, 2010
Size: 3.02 KB
Downloaded: 136 times
732
MWinfrey
NewsAlerts is a helper indicator in that you must find out the news items for the day and configure the indicator with those news items. I use jtEconNews2a configured so it alerts me. However, I find that I forget about the news. So, I wrote this indicator to display a message prior to the news item and leaving the message on the price panel so I don' t forget about it. You can add the news items each morning before you start trading and they will clear after the news item expires. You can configure 3 news items. So, if there are several news items at the same time, just configure one item. That about covers it. I hope you find it as useful as I do.
November 18th, 2010
Size: 3.02 KB
Downloaded: 817 times
733
MWinfrey
This is an utility application which I wrote to keep me out of the markets when there is major news coming out (alarm sound). It is so damn easy to forget while you are heavily scalping the markets The application can download the latest news file (must be done at least once a week) from the DailyFx.com site and you can edit the news file to include your own news. You can minimize it to the system tray so it does not allocate your screen space. If you edit the news file remember to run the download again but answer "No" to the question so the app will use the existing/edited one.
How to install:
Create a folder and unzip the files to it.
How to run:
Run the NewsGuard.exe in the folder you just created (working directory must be the same). This is virus free !
Help:
Simple application needs a simple help ? I think you can understand easily the settings in this application. If you have something to ask please post a message in the support thread https://nexusfi.com/elite-circle/5033-newsguard.html
December 1st, 2010 02:24 PM greathopes Hey Cunparis you must be answering my prayers with this one problem is i'm getting an error saying: Property value i
s not valid. i get it when i input the time for the alert. with 24 hour time and with am/pm help cause i love the idea
. Kindly, Tangerine
September 21st, 2009 10:40 PM zwentz I can see if I can code this up to night, to automatically grab the news for each day.
September 13th, 2009 12:22 PM HJay Thanks Paris... Can't wait to see it fire off on Monday!
July 20th, 2013 02:42 PM jldpc Really Nice!! THX - we trade news events - just love it.
March 11th, 2011 10:22 AM Default User
January 26th, 2011 10:00 AM lawtan Thanks for this great tool! However, dailyfx csv file sometimes have the currency codes in small letters e.g. "usd" in
stead of "USD". In such case your program cannot capture the corresponding event in the alarm.
November 21st, 2010 11:03 PM BDawg Thanks for this utility!
If you are baving trouble running this on Win7, try running NewsGuard as "administrator".
Go to the directory where you unzipped the newsguard application and other files.
Right click on the newsguard application icon.
Sselect "Send->". then to desktop (create shortcut).
March 9th, 2019 11:19 PM Ratdog Hey guys is there a post regarding this somewhere?
This is beyond excellent and want to dig in!
April 4th, 2017 01:43 PM waver Nice one!
September 9th, 2016 07:31 PM atata Excellent subject!!!
March 20th, 2016 01:34 AM traderlange Well done. Like how you built an interface on it. Did something very about a year ago (used Encog) but built a Bayesian
classification system to predict (pattern match) whether next swing was HH, HL, LL, LH ect.. Haven't done an ML in a ye
October 17th, 2020 08:37 PM WilTruelove Hi bro! thank you for posting!! By the way, I couldn't find ^add index for breathing market, do u have something similar
?
Thanks a million
WB
September 4th, 2019 07:59 PM aminkovich69550 I have an issue with this indicator. After installation I don't see it on my list of indicators even though installation
was completed without error.
I was trying to delete that custom Ninja Script assembly and reinstall it again(just in case) but did see on in the list